Senior Hamas leader Mohammad Nazaal told Al Jazeera Television that the movement is consulting with other Palestinian factions and mediating countries over Donald Trump’s new proposal.

Nazaal stated that the plan is being thoroughly reviewed and that Hamas will issue an official response soon.

The proposal calls for a ceasefire, prisoner exchanges, the disarmament of Hamas, and the establishment of a new administrative authority for Gaza, a plan backed by the Zionist regime of Israel. Hamas, however, stressed that any decision will be guided by public interest and political realities.

Meanwhile, Mohammad Hindi, deputy leader of the Islamic Jihad movement in Gaza, criticized the proposal, warning that it could enable further atrocities by the Zionist regime and prolong violence against Palestinians. He emphasized that any acceptance must be contingent on firm guarantees for the withdrawal of Zionist forces.
